“…Laser parameters, including laser energy, laser frequency, the scanning speed, and the number of scans, have a substantial effect on the crater size [100,101]. The depth of the microgroove increased with a frequency between 10 and 50 kHz and a pulse energy of 25 µJ saturated, as shown in Figure 6f, and decreased at a 55 µJ pulse energy or a 100 kHz frequency.…”
